Someone I am friends with commented on this, and because of the way the owner of the photo's privacy stuff is set up, I was able to see that comment. It was just another click to see the photo. Another click gave me that person's entire photo album. I could see lots of photos of people I'm not related to. I have to wonder if this is a good thing. I happily stole the cute photo of Isaiah (and the one I posted yesterday of Jajuan pitching), but it's sort of scary to know how easily what you post on Facebook can end up with someone else. Facebook has added privacy features, and you can lock things up so only certain people can see them, but it's still out there. It's why I don't post many photos of my kids on Facebook.
